Circle had already won two in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 8.5 points) and they went ahead and made it three on Thursday. They walked away with a 44-35 win over the Mulvane Wildcats.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 44-42 back in January.
Circle can attribute much of their success to Hailey Coble, who posted 12 points along with five assists and three steals. What's more, Coble also posted a 44% field goal percentage, which is the highest she's achieved since back in December of 2025. Lauren Swilley was another key player, putting up six points and nine boards.
Circle's victory bumped their record up to 10-13. As for Mulvane,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 14-9-1.
Circle did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 51-34 loss against Concordia on the 3rd. As for Mulvane, they have also already played their next game, a 62-40 defeat against Chapman on the 6th.
